CBSE Class 12 Accountancy Paper Analysis 2020

Meritnation|Mar 5th, 2020 07:08pm

CBSE has successfully conducted the Class 12 Accountancy Board Exam on 5th March 2020.

According to our subject experts at Meritnation, the paper was largely straightforward, relatively easy, barring a few tricky questions. Overall the paper was average and well-balanced. The level of difficulty was between easy to moderate.

A few one mark concept-based questions were challenging, but those who understood the concepts thoroughly would have had no difficulty in attempting those questions and would be able to score good marks. The paper was lengthy, as some objective type questions based on Accounting theories demanded extra time and effort and therefore, completing the entire paper might have been a challenge for few students.

Questions like Q 11, 15, & 17 were a little tricky and required high order thinking skills. Out of a total of 23 questions, 17 questions were easy and direct, 13 were average and 2 questions were of above-average level.

With respect to the difficulty level (in terms of marks), around 31.25% of the paper was easy, more than 53% of the questions were average and approx 15% was difficult.

On comparing 2020’s paper with last year’s, it was observed that this year’s paper had more objective type questions. However, the difficulty level was maintained.
